Preparation and catalytic performance toward oxygen reduction reaction of a N, S codoped porous graphene-like carbon-based electrocatalyst
摘要
Abstract
Low-cost and high performance electrocatalysts toward oxygen reduction reaction (ORR) is important for novel energy systems,such as proton exchange membrane fuel cells,direct methanol fuel cells,and etc.In this work,a N and S codoped porous grapheme-like catalyst was obtained using polyacrylonitrile and sulfur as precursors through a facile pyrolysis procedure.The catalyst exhibited excellent performance in alkaline medium,with a half-wave potential 32 mV more positive than that of commercial Pt/C catalyst.Beside excellent ORR performance,the catalyst also exhibited outstanding methanol tolerance,stability,as well as high catalytic efficiency.By studying the relationship among catalyst`s structures,compositions and its catalytic performance,we found that the unique compositions,morphologies and porous structures induced by sulfur addition should be the origin to the catalyst`s high ORR performance.关键词
